    Product Description

    Vacquinol-1 is an activator of MKK4-dependent macropinocytotic cell death in glioblastoma cells.1 It induces ATP depletion in glioblastoma cells (IC50 = 3.14 µM at 1 day) without affecting fibroblasts, embryonic stem cells, or osteosarcoma cells.1 Vacquinol-1 is orally bioavailable with good brain penetrance and excellent pharmacokinetics.1 Oral administration of vacquinol-1 (20 mg/kg once daily for five days) substantially impairs the growth of engrafted glioblastoma cell tumors in mice and prolongs survival.1
